
在Excel中将文字纵向排列的方法有多种,核心方法包括:使用单元格格式设置、使用文本框功能、利用公式和宏。这些方法各有优缺点,下面将详细介绍其中一种方法——通过单元格格式设置来实现文字纵向排列。
通过单元格格式设置,可以方便地将文字纵向显示,这种方法适用于大多数场景,且易于操作。以下是具体步骤:
- 选择需要调整的单元格或单元格区域。
- 右键点击所选区域,选择“设置单元格格式”。
- 在弹出的对话框中,选择“对齐”选项卡。
- 在“方向”部分,将角度调整到90度或-90度,确保文字纵向显示。
- 点击“确定”完成设置。
这种方法简单直观,能够快速实现文字纵向排列,适合大多数日常办公需求。接下来将详细介绍其他方法及其应用场景,以便更全面地掌握在Excel中将文字纵向排列的技巧。
一、使用单元格格式设置
1.1 基本操作步骤
在Excel中,使用单元格格式设置是最常用且最简便的方法之一。具体操作步骤如下:
- 选择需要调整的单元格或单元格区域。
- 右键点击所选区域,选择“设置单元格格式”。
- 在弹出的对话框中,选择“对齐”选项卡。
- 在“方向”部分,将角度调整到90度或-90度,以确保文字纵向显示。
- 点击“确定”完成设置。
1.2 优缺点分析
优点
- 操作简便:只需几步操作即可完成,适合大多数用户。
- 灵活性高:可以根据需要调整文字的角度,不仅限于90度或-90度。
- 适用范围广:适用于单个单元格或多个单元格区域。
缺点
- 美观性有限:在某些情况下,纵向显示的文字可能不够美观。
- 功能单一:只能调整文字方向,无法进行其他复杂的文本布局。
二、使用文本框功能
2.1 创建文本框
文本框是一种灵活且功能强大的工具,可以在Excel中实现多种文本排列方式。具体操作步骤如下:
- 在工具栏中选择“插入”选项卡。
- 点击“文本框”按钮。
- 在工作表中绘制一个文本框。
- 输入需要纵向排列的文字。
2.2 调整文本框格式
- 选择文本框,右键点击,选择“设置文本框格式”。
- 在弹出的对话框中,选择“对齐”选项卡。
- 将文字方向调整为垂直。
- 点击“确定”完成设置。
2.3 优缺点分析
优点
- 灵活性高:可以自由调整文本框的位置和大小,适应各种布局需求。
- 多功能:除了调整文字方向,还可以进行字体、颜色、边框等多种设置。
缺点
- 操作复杂:相对于单元格格式设置,操作步骤较多。
- 兼容性问题:在不同版本的Excel中,文本框的表现可能有所不同。
三、利用公式
3.1 基本思路
通过将文字分隔成单个字符,并分别放置到多个单元格中,可以实现文字的纵向排列。具体步骤如下:
- 假设需要将单元格A1中的文字纵向排列,首先在B列中插入公式。
- 在单元格B1中输入公式
=MID($A$1,ROW(),1)。 - 向下拖动填充柄,将公式应用到多个单元格中。
3.2 公式解析
- MID函数:用于从指定位置提取文本。
- ROW函数:返回当前行号,用于逐字符提取。
3.3 优缺点分析
优点
- 精确控制:可以逐字符控制文字的排列,适合需要精确布局的场景。
- 自动更新:当源单元格的内容发生变化时,纵向排列的文字会自动更新。
缺点
- 操作复杂:需要掌握一定的公式知识,操作步骤较多。
- 占用空间:需要多个单元格来显示文字,可能会影响表格的整体布局。
四、使用宏
4.1 创建宏
对于高级用户,可以通过VBA编写宏来实现文字的纵向排列。具体步骤如下:
- 按下
Alt + F11打开VBA编辑器。 - 在“插入”菜单中选择“模块”。
- 在新建的模块中输入以下代码:
Sub VerticalText()
Dim rng As Range
Dim cell As Range
Dim i As Integer
Set rng = Selection
For Each cell In rng
For i = 1 To Len(cell.Value)
cell.Offset(i - 1, 0).Value = Mid(cell.Value, i, 1)
Next i
cell.Value = ""
Next cell
End Sub
- 关闭VBA编辑器,返回Excel。
- 选择需要调整的单元格,按下
Alt + F8,选择“VerticalText”宏,点击“运行”。
4.2 优缺点分析
优点
- 高度自动化:可以一次性处理大量单元格,提高工作效率。
- 灵活性强:可以根据需要调整宏的代码,实现更复杂的文字排列方式。
缺点
- 学习成本高:需要掌握一定的VBA编程知识。
- 兼容性问题:在不同版本的Excel中,宏的表现可能有所不同。
五、应用场景分析
5.1 数据展示
在数据展示中,纵向排列文字可以提高表格的可读性。例如,在展示年度销售数据时,可以将月份名称纵向排列,以节省横向空间。
5.2 报告制作
在制作报告时,纵向排列文字可以使报告更加美观。例如,在报告的封面页,可以将标题纵向排列,以增加视觉冲击力。
5.3 数据输入
在某些数据输入场景中,纵向排列文字可以提高输入效率。例如,在录入长文本时,可以将文本纵向排列,以便逐行输入。
六、技巧和注意事项
6.1 调整单元格宽度
在将文字纵向排列后,可能需要调整单元格的宽度和高度,以确保文字显示完整。可以通过拖动单元格边框或使用“设置单元格格式”中的“对齐”选项进行调整。
6.2 使用合适的字体和字号
为了确保纵向排列的文字美观易读,可以选择合适的字体和字号。一般来说,较大的字号和较粗的字体更适合纵向排列。
6.3 避免过度使用
虽然纵向排列文字在某些场景中非常有用,但过度使用可能会影响表格的整体美观性和可读性。因此,应根据具体需求合理使用。
七、总结
在Excel中将文字纵向排列的方法多种多样,包括使用单元格格式设置、文本框功能、公式和宏等。每种方法都有其优缺点和适用场景,用户可以根据具体需求选择合适的方法。通过本文的详细介绍,相信您已经掌握了在Excel中将文字纵向排列的多种技巧和方法,并能够在实际工作中灵活应用,提高工作效率和表格美观性。
相关问答FAQs:
1. 在Excel中如何实现文字纵向排列?
在Excel中,可以通过以下步骤将文字纵向排列:
- 选中要纵向排列的文字所在的单元格区域。
- 在“开始”选项卡中的“对齐方式”组中,点击“方向”下拉菜单。
- 在下拉菜单中选择“向上90度”或其他纵向方向。
- 点击“确定”按钮,文字就会纵向排列在单元格中了。
2. 如何将Excel单元格内的文字旋转为纵向?
若要将Excel单元格内的文字旋转为纵向显示,可以按照以下步骤进行:
- 选中需要旋转的单元格或单元格区域。
- 在Excel的“开始”选项卡中的“对齐方式”组中,点击“方向”下拉菜单。
- 在下拉菜单中选择“向上90度”或其他纵向方向。
- 点击“确定”按钮,文字就会旋转为纵向显示了。
3. 我想在Excel中将文字竖向排列,应该怎么做?
要在Excel中将文字竖向排列,可以按照以下步骤进行:
- 选中要竖向排列的文字所在的单元格区域。
- 在Excel的“开始”选项卡中的“对齐方式”组中,点击“方向”下拉菜单。
- 在下拉菜单中选择“向上90度”或其他纵向方向。
- 点击“确定”按钮,文字就会竖向排列在单元格中了。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4357009